Let’s look for the major challenges System/Server administrator face in Server Room or Datacenter which can interrupt the operations or service.

  • Power Outage
  • Equipment Failure
  • Human Interaction/Error
  • Natural Disaster (Fire, Flood etc.)
As a System/Server Administrator, it is your duty to come up with the plan and process to provide continued operations in all scenarios. Reliable or Redundant Systems and components

 

As we speak about IT infrastructure many factors come in the picture. Most of them are physical components like Power, Network Connectivity, Servers, cooling systems, Fire Protections, moisture detections. Redundant system implementation helps you prevent a single point of failure. 

Power

Reliable power source with generators and advanced UPS backup systems for load balancing. This helps you to maintain uptime even power failure at a source and also help save production data in critical time.

Network Connectivity

Best practice Two Different providers if not Available then one provider with two different physical connectivity till your end. To avoid connectivity problems like cable damage due to weather or some accident events.

Backup and recovery planning and implementation remain the key point to support the high-availability event if any failure occurs. For example, in case of a power outage, if you have, power generation system in place it helps to maintain your usage. Same way advance and smart UPS also help maintain load and power usage so in case of emergency or power failure it helps to prevent major data loss.

Backup solutions for systems and software carry out a leading role here. This helps in the event of data or system failure or accidental human interactions with production systems. If you maintain Backup policy and restore process in place, it helps to restore data at its previous stage. This helps the recovery of data at major data loss event for many critical business applications.

You can use any of enterprise backup solutions to backup system configuration and production data like Symantec net backup, Veritas or IBM Tivoli. If you are working with small or medium industry and cost or budget is an issue. You can always use Veeam Free backup solutions. Which help you to take windows system and server backup to USB or Shared network drive.

Process Management

One of the critical scenarios in Server and Datacenter Management is Process. This helps define 5 W’s of Datacenter Management what who why when where. So to define this process, you need implementing Access Management and Change Management.

Access management covers Access and Rights for the stakeholder or developer to physical as well as system access rights. Change Management help to identify the root cause for error in time of failure events.

Automation will help a completing task faster and safer as it minimizes human interaction in defining the process. As in IT, there are tons of examples where due to human error production data or file server data got deleted. This might help to avoid such incidents.

Advance Monitoring system help to prevent major system failure by giving alert in many ways. A monitoring system for power, network, system, temperature, humidity, smoke/fire detection will alert in before a time that helps to control failure event. Smart and advanced UPS and PDU come with smart monitoring tools. If any power failure or overload occurs, the system will notify the support person by email or text. Datacenter management tools can be integrated with temperature and humidity control sensors which detect any issue and report it to the system manager.

For system and network monitoring, many applications and tools are available in the market. System/Server Administrator can define the monitoring threshold for notification like Storage drive or Memory utilization. Many enterprise software and Open source available in the market to support monitoring systems. Few examples Microsoft SCCM, Wireshark, PRTG are paid software system admin can use. Nagios, Cacti is one of the best open source tools available in market system admin can use.
